Running out of fuel (Diesel)
engine, the fuel system must be manuallyprimed if you run out of fuel; refer to thecorresponding Diesel engine compartment
view.
1.6 litre HDi engine
)
Fill the fuel tank with at least five litres of diesel. )
Open the bonnet. )
If necessary, unclip the styling cover for
access to the priming pump. ) Squeeze and release the priming pump
repeatedly until resistance is felt (there may
be resistance at the first press). ) Operate the star ter until the engine starts(if the engine does not star t at the first
attempt, wait around 15 seconds before
tr
ying again). ) If the engine does not star t after a few
attempts, operate the priming pump again
then start the engine. ) Clip the styling cover back in place. )
Close the bonnet.

Checking levels
Take care when working under the bonnet, as certain areas of the engine may be extremelyhot (risk of burns).
Oil level
The check is carried out with the dipstick.
This check will only be correct if the
vehicle is on level ground and theengine has been off for more than 30 minutes.
It is normal to top up the oil level between
two ser vices
(or oil changes). PEUGEOT
recommends that you check the level, and top
up if necessary, every 3 000 miles (5 000 km).
After topping up the oil, the check when switching on the ignition with the oil levelindicator in the instrument panel is not validduring the 30 minutes after topping up.
Engine oil change
Refer to the ser vicing booklet for details of theinterval for this operation.
In order to maintain the reliability of the engine and emission control system, the use of additives in the engine oil is prohibited.
Oil specifi cation
The oil must be the correct grade for your
engine and conform to the manufacturer'srecommendations.
If a level drops si
gnificantly, have the corresponding system checked by a PEUGEOT dealer or a qualified workshop.
Check all of these levels regularly, in line with the ser vicing booklet and the requirements of the warranty. Top them up if necessary, unless other wise indicated.
Dipstick
There are two marks on the dipstick:
A= maximum
If you fill past this mark, contact a PEUGEOT dealer
or a qualified workshop.B= minimum
Never allow the level to fall below this mark.

Technical data
Identifi cation markings Various visible markings for the identification and tracing of your vehicle.
A.Manufacturer's plate.It is riveted to the right hand middle pillar
and carries the following information:
- manufacturer,
- EU t
ype approval number,
- vehicle identification number (VIN),
- gross vehicle weight,
- gross train weight,
- maximum front axle weight,
- maximum rear axle weight.
The tyre pressures must be checked when the tyres are cold, at least oncea month.
If the tyre pressures are too low, thisincreases fuel consumption.
B.Tyre label. This label is affixed to the the driver's
side middle pillar and carries the followinginformation:
- tyre sizes,
- tyre pressures.
C.Vehicle Identification Number (VIN) under the bonnet.
This number is engraved on the bodyworknear the damper support.
Original equipment tyres can be chained using 9 mm chains. Contact a PEUGEOT dealer or a qualifiedworkshop.
